Picking the ideal pushchair can be challenging provided the particular needs of your family. Here are some aspects to consider before making your purchase:

Terrain Compatibility: Consider where you will primarily be utilizing the pushchair. Many models are equipped with larger wheels for off-road usage, while others are better matched for smooth city pavements.

Storage Options: Look for additional storage compartments or baskets. This function can be important when running errands or going for a day out.

Weight and Foldability: If you prepare on taking a trip or using public transportation, pick a design that is lightweight and easily collapsible for convenience.

Safety Features: Ensure that the pushchair includes a 5-point harness system, trustworthy brakes, and a durable frame to keep your child protected.

Adjustable Canopy: A canopy that supplies UV protection is essential for outdoor activities and can prevent sunburns on warm days.

Can a 3-wheeler pushchair be utilized for jogging?
Yes, many 3-wheeler pushchairs are designed specifically for jogging and include a fixed front wheel to provide stability while running. Models like the BOB Gear Revolution Flex are popular amongst active parents.
2. Are 3-wheeler pushchairs safe for babies?
Most 3-wheeler pushchairs can accommodate infants with using baby cars and truck seat adapters or a reclining seat alternative. Always check the manufacturer's guidelines and suggestions.
3. How do I select the best 3-wheeler pushchair for my requirements?
Consider elements such as your lifestyle (metropolitan vs. rough terrain), your child's age and weight, budget, and additional features you may need like storage area and adjustability.
4. Can I convert a 3-wheeler pushchair into a travel system?
Numerous brands use adapters that permit you to attach a baby safety seat to the pushchair, changing it into a convenient travel system.
5. For how long can I utilize a 3-wheeler pushchair?
Many 3 wheeler Pushchair-wheeler pushchairs appropriate for children from birth up until they reach a weight limit of 50 to 75 pounds, depending upon the design.
